What happens when the stomata on a plant's leaves are open?

Biology
2 answers:
MA_775_DIABLO [31]2 years ago
8 0

The correct answer is A. Oxygen and water escape the leaves and carbon dioxide enters it.

Explanation:

In plants, stomata are small structures that are essential for the process of photosynthesis as well as other functions. Indeed, stomata open to absorb carbon dioxide that is used for photosynthesis; also, these open to release oxygen, which is one of the products of photosynthesis. Besides this, stomata regulate the amount of water in the plant as they open to release water or close if the water is scarce. This implies when stomata open carbon dioxide enters, while oxygen and water are released (option A).

What type of muscle assists an agonist by causing a like movement or by stabilizing a joint over which an agonist acts? a synerg
ser-zykov [4K]

Answer:

The correct answer will be option-a synergist

Explanation:

In the musculoskeletal system, the muscles to produce a movement work in group or pairs like hamstrings and quadriceps or biceps or triceps.  The muscles which work is known as an agonist or prime mover.

The muscle which helps prime mover by moving in the same direction and at the same time is known as synergists. The synergists produce a similar motion as the prime mover and also stabilizes the joints which hold the position for smooth movement of agonist.

Thus, synergist is the correct answer.
